Public bug reported: I am working on desktop machine with Nvidia Quadro FX4600 graphics card and two internal hard disks. Normally, resume after suspend will work.
But sometimes I can see the following error messages when waking up the system again: ata2: exception Emask 0x10 SAct 0x0 SErr 0x0 action 0x9 t4 (I am not sure if this is really the text displayed on the console; but I found this text in the syslog and it says the same thing. the text on the console disappears very fast) Then the system switches to a black screen with only the mouse pointer visible and completely locks up. I can move the mouse, but cannot do anything else. I have to hard power off the system then and reboot.
